Sound insulation has been improved.

Double glazing can enhance the sound insulation of your home. This is particularly important if you live near railway tracks or roads that are noisy. With double-glazed windows the noise can't escape. The glass inside allows less noise from outside to be heard in the room.

Double glazing units also increase the efficiency of the heating system of your house. If you select the appropriate type of double glazing, you can enhance the STC rating of your windows as well as reduce your energy costs.

When selecting a window there are a variety of factors to consider. It is important to consider the shape, size and thickness of the panes. Each thickness vibrates at different frequencies. Altering the thickness of the glass can increase the STC rating.

Another important factor is the air between the panes. A larger space between the two panes can provide greater soundproofing.

Between each pane, a 100mm insulation space must be provided to ensure maximum performance. Acoustic interlayers can be useful to limit the transmission of sound through the glass.
